Comprehending Bipolar Disorder and the Importance of Specialist Assessment

Bipolar affective disorder is a complicated mental health condition characterised by significant state of mind swings that alternate between manic or hypomanic episodes (durations of raised state of mind, energy, and behaviour) and depressive episodes. The condition exists on a spectrum, with Bipolar I including extreme manic episodes that might require hospitalisation, Bipolar II involving less serious hypomania along with depressive episodes, and cyclothymic condition providing with milder however more persistent mood fluctuations.

Acquiring a precise medical diagnosis needs expert assessment from a certified psychiatrist who understands the nuanced discussion of bipolar spectrum disorders. General practitioners play a vital function in preliminary screening and recommendation, but conclusive medical diagnosis and treatment preparation generally is up to psychiatric experts. Thisspecialist requirement develops the structure for comprehending why lots of individuals consider private routes to medical diagnosis-- the ability to gain access to professional assessment without extended waiting durations.

The diagnostic procedure itself includes comprehensive examination consisting of detailed sign history, family mental health background, eliminating other conditions with similar discussions, and understanding how symptoms affect daily performance. This comprehensive method, while essential for precise diagnosis, contributes to why assessment visits need significant time and knowledge.

The Private Assessment Process: What to Expect

When arranging personal bipolar assessment, people usually begin by selecting a suitable psychiatrist or psychiatric clinic. Numerous personal practitioners operate through healthcare facilities with psychiatric departments, while others maintain independent practices. Verifying that your selected expert holds appropriate certifications-- subscription with the Royal College of Psychiatrists and registration with the General Medical Council-- supplies essential guarantee of expert requirements.

The initial consultation usually extends significantly beyond basic medical visit lengths, generally lasting in between sixty and ninety minutes. Throughout this extended consultation, the psychiatrist conducts extensive exploration of symptoms, their period, and their influence on everyday life, relationships, and working. They check household mental health history, as bipolar illness has substantial genetic parts, and talk about any previous psychological health concerns or treatments.

Following initial assessment, the psychiatrist may suggest additional investigations to support diagnosis or eliminate other conditions. These might consist of blood tests to dismiss thyroid dysfunction or other physical conditions impacting state of mind, mental questionnaires evaluating symptom patterns, and possibly follow-up sessions to observe state of mind patterns with time. The extensive nature of private assessment typically allows more nuanced understanding of signs than much shorter NHS consultations permit.

Financial Considerations and Insurance Options

Comprehending the costs associated with private bipolar medical diagnosis prevents unanticipated financial pressure. Initial assessment fees for private psychiatric assessment in the UK typically vary from ₤ 200 to ₤ 500, with London-based experts and those with specific proficiency often charging at the greater end of this variety. Follow-up appointments generally cost between ₤ 150 and ₤ 300 each, though some professionals provide package rates for assessment procedures.

Medication prescribed through private services runs differently than NHS prescriptions. Personal prescriptions incur dispensing costs at drug stores, which can go beyond standard NHS prescription charges significantly for some medications. Nevertheless, people with existingNHS prescriptions for other conditions might talk about with their psychiatrist whether moving some prescriptions to NHS care might reduce continuous expenses.

Private medical insurance coverage potentially covers psychiatric assessment and treatment, though protection varies significantly in between policies. The majority of detailed medical insurance policies include mental health cover, but yearly limits, excesses, and pre-existing condition exclusions use. Before devoting to personal assessment, contacting your insurance coverage company to verify coverage information avoids misconceptions about repaid expenses.

Frequently Asked Questions: Private Bipolar Diagnosis UK

The length of time does personal bipolar diagnosis take?

The timeline for personal bipolar diagnosis differs based on individual scenarios, however the process normally advances considerably faster than NHS pathways. Preliminary consultations may be readily available within one to two weeks of contact. Some specialists total medical diagnosis within 2 to three appointments over 2 to four weeks, while others choose extended assessment over a number of sessions spanning 2 to 3 months. The psychiatrist will discuss their method to assessment timeline during your preliminary consultation.

Can I get a personal medical diagnosis without a GP referral?

Yes, a lot of private psychiatrists accept self-referrals without needing GP participation. Nevertheless, developing care with your GP alongside private assessment provides crucial benefits. GPs can coordinate between private and NHS services, keep detailed medical records, and provide continuous prescription management. Lots of personal psychiatrists motivate interaction with GPs and might request recommendation details from your GP before or after assessment.

What takes place if the personal psychiatrist varies from my GP's preliminary assessment?

Dispute in between healthcare experts about medical diagnosis happens fairly frequently in psychological health, where conditions present variably and judgment effects assessment. Private psychiatrists bring specialist expertise in mood conditions, potentially recognizing patterns that GPs-- which is why expert recommendation is often called for. Discussing any diagnostic discrepancies with both your GP and psychiatrist assists fix distinctions. You keep the right to seek consultations if diagnostic conclusions seem unclear.

Will my insurance cover private bipolar assessment?

Coverage depends totally on your specific insurance policy. Many detailed private medical insurance policies consist of psychological health coverage, however yearly limitations, excesses, and exclusions require verification. Some policies leave out pre-existing conditions or enforce waiting durations before mental health protection activates. Contact your insurance company straight before arranging assessment to confirm what expenses certify for reimbursement under your specific policy.
